Early Life and Religious Upbringing
Delving into Marco Rubio's early life and religious upbringing reveals the foundational influences that shaped his faith. Born in Miami, Florida, to Cuban immigrant parents, Rubio was raised in a Catholic household. The Catholic Church played a central role in the lives of many Cuban families, providing not just spiritual guidance but also a sense of community and cultural identity, especially in the context of exile and immigration.
As a child, Rubio attended Catholic schools, where he received religious education and participated in church activities. These formative experiences instilled in him a deep understanding of Catholic teachings and traditions. However, during his pre-teen years, Rubio's family began attending a Baptist church. This transition marked a significant shift in his religious experience, exposing him to different styles of worship and theological perspectives. The Baptist church emphasized a personal relationship with Jesus Christ and a more evangelical approach to faith.
The impact of both Catholic and Baptist influences is evident in Rubio's later articulation of his faith. While he eventually returned to the Catholic Church, his time in the Baptist church broadened his understanding of Christian theology and strengthened his personal connection to his beliefs. Conversion and Return to Catholicism
The story of Marco Rubio's conversion and return to Catholicism is a testament to his evolving spiritual journey. After spending several years attending a Baptist church with his family, Rubio eventually made the decision to return to the Catholic Church during his college years. This decision was not a sudden event but rather a gradual process of reflection and reconnection with his Catholic roots.
Several factors influenced Rubio's return to Catholicism. One key element was his growing appreciation for the intellectual depth and historical continuity of the Catholic tradition. As he matured, he found himself drawn to the rich theological and philosophical heritage of the Church, which provided answers to complex questions about faith and reason. Additionally, Rubio was influenced by the sense of community and sacramental life offered by the Catholic Church. The sacraments, such as the Eucharist and Reconciliation, provided tangible expressions of God's grace and a means of experiencing spiritual renewal.

Influence on Political Career and Policy
The influence of religion on Marco Rubio's political career and policy decisions is undeniable. His deeply held religious beliefs serve as a moral framework that guides his actions and shapes his priorities in the political arena. From his stance on social issues to his approach to foreign policy, Rubio's faith is a consistent and significant factor.
Rubio's religious convictions are particularly evident in his positions on issues such as abortion, same-sex marriage, and religious freedom. He has consistently advocated for policies that align with his understanding of Catholic teachings, often emphasizing the importance of protecting religious liberties and upholding traditional values. For example, he has been a vocal opponent of abortion, supporting legislation that restricts abortion access and protects the rights of the unborn. Similarly, he has voiced his support for traditional marriage, though he has also emphasized the importance of treating all individuals with respect and dignity.
In the realm of foreign policy, Rubio's faith informs his approach to issues such as human rights and religious persecution. He has been a strong advocate for defending religious minorities around the world, particularly Christians facing persecution in countries such as China, Iran, and Nigeria. His commitment to religious freedom is rooted in his belief that every individual has the right to practice their faith without fear of violence or discrimination. Additionally, Rubio's faith influences his views on economic policy, as he supports policies that promote economic opportunity and reduce poverty, reflecting the Catholic Church's emphasis on social justice and the common good.
